This is a happy reunion with our friend, Reginald - it was a pleasure to have him as a guest when his first project launched over a year ago.  That work, "Freedom's Children: A Celebration", created a buzz in the mid-Atlantic and beyond.

How beyond?  Would you believe all the way to Charlotte Amalie - in the Virgin Islands?  Of course you would - that's where Reginald has his roots.  And those roots are heard and felt in both his debut and his brand new "Love."

Drawing from Calypso, Reggae, Afrobeat, the depth of spoken word intermingled with Jazz and Classical, "Love" combines the true passions of this amazing trombonist.  And those are the concepts of peace and social justice. This is an artist who takes those life forces more seriously than most - it's in every note of his new CD.  

So much to celebrate!  This is a musician, bandleader, composer, educator and activist who is truly coming into his "Summer Solstice."  The inspirations of Bob Marley, Fela Kuti and Curtis Fuller dancing in his head, Reginald has forged a new dynamic in his interpretation of Jazz.  And he's seeing the fruit of that authenticity.  A big date is on the horizon - a CD Release Party in the shadow of his adopted hometown in Washington, D.C.  We'll discuss that, the fabulous artists with whom he has played, and the vision that he has for the future: musically and otherwise.
